hu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]PHP与邮件接口的实践与应用|php 邮件,PHP与邮件接口

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文介绍了Linux操作系统下PHP与邮件接口的实践与应用,详细探讨了如何使用PHP发送邮件以及与邮件接口的集成方法。文章重点分析了PHP邮件发送的基本原理和配置过程,为开发者提供了实现邮件功能的有效解决方案。

本文目录导读:

  1. PHP与邮件接口概述
  2. 应用场景
  3. 实践方法

在当今互联网时代,邮件作为一种重要的信息传递方式,被广泛应用于各种业务场景中,PHP作为一种流行的服务器端脚本语言,与邮件接口的结合,为企业提供了高效、便捷的邮件发送解决方案,本文将详细介绍PHP与邮件接口的概念、应用场景以及实践方法。

PHP与邮件接口概述

PHP与邮件接口是指通过PHP脚本调用邮件发送接口,实现邮件的发送,邮件接口通常由邮件服务提供商提供,如SMTP、SendGrid、Mailgun等,PHP与邮件接口的结合,可以满足企业对于邮件发送的多样化需求,如批量发送、定时发送、个性化发送等。

应用场景

1、用户注册与找回密码

在用户注册时,通过邮件发送注册成功的通知,以及找回密码时发送密码重置链接,可以提高用户体验。

2、促销活动与营销推广

企业可以通过邮件向用户发送促销活动信息、优惠券等,提高营销效果。

3、业务通知与提醒

对于订单处理、物流跟踪等业务场景,通过邮件发送通知和提醒,可以确保用户及时了解业务进展。

4、客户服务与支持

企业可以通过邮件与客户进行沟通,提供售后服务、技术支持等。

实践方法

1、选择邮件服务提供商

需要选择一个合适的邮件服务提供商,如SMTP、SendGrid、Mailgun等,这些服务提供商通常提供免费的试用额度,可以根据实际需求选择合适的套餐。

2、配置邮件发送环境

在PHP环境中,需要安装并配置邮件发送的相关库和组件,以下以SMTP为例,介绍配置方法:

(1)安装PHPMailer库:通过Composer安装PHPMailer库,命令如下:

composer require phpmailer/phpmailer

(2)配置SMTP参数:在PHPMailer中配置SMTP参数,包括服务器地址、端口、用户名、密码等。

$mail = new PHPMailer();
$mail->isSMTP();
$mail->Host = 'smtp.example.com'; // SMTP服务器地址
$mail->SMTPAuth = true;
$mail->Username = 'your_username'; // SMTP用户名
$mail->Password = 'your_password'; // SMTP密码
$mail->SMTPSecure = 'ssl'; // 加密方式
$mail->Port = 465; // SMTP端口

3、发送邮件

配置好邮件发送环境后,可以编写代码发送邮件,以下是一个简单的邮件发送示例:

$mail->setFrom('your_email@example.com', 'Your Name'); // 发件人信息
$mail->addAddress('recipient@example.com', 'Recipient Name'); // 收件人信息
$mail->Subject = '邮件主题';
$mail->Body    = '邮件内容';
if($mail->send()) {
    echo '邮件发送成功';
} else {
    echo '邮件发送失败:' . $mail->ErrorInfo;
}

4、邮件模板与个性化发送

为了提高邮件的可读性和美观度,可以使用邮件模板,PHPMailer支持HTML邮件,可以设计精美的邮件模板,并通过PHP变量进行个性化替换。

5、邮件发送统计与监控

为了确保邮件发送的稳定性和可靠性,可以监控邮件发送状态,如发送成功、发送失败、退信等,部分邮件服务提供商还提供邮件发送统计功能,帮助企业分析邮件营销效果。

PHP与邮件接口的结合,为企业提供了高效、便捷的邮件发送解决方案,通过合理选择邮件服务提供商、配置邮件发送环境、编写邮件发送代码,企业可以实现多样化的邮件发送需求,通过邮件发送统计与监控,可以提高邮件营销效果,为企业创造更多价值。

相关关键词:PHP, 邮件接口, SMTP, SendGrid, Mailgun, 用户注册, 找回密码, 促销活动, 营销推广, 业务通知, 客户服务, 配置环境, PHPMailer, 发送邮件, 邮件模板, 个性化发送, 邮件统计, 监控, 营销效果, 服务器, 端口, 用户名, 密码, 加密方式, HTML邮件, 邮件发送状态, 退信, 邮件服务提供商, 试用额度, 套餐, PHP环境, 库, 组件, 代码编写, 邮件发送, 稳定性, 可靠性

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

PHP与邮件接口:php email

原文链接:,转发请注明来源!